There comes a point where repairing an aging system is no longer the most improved financial decision. While the immediate goal is always to fix the existing unit, Carter Heating and Cooling provides honest assessments when a system is nearing the end of its reliable lifespan. This decision usually hinges on the age of the unit, the cost of the repair, and the frequency of recent breakdowns.
A common industry standard used to guide this decision is the "50% Rule." If the cost of the repair approaches or exceeds 50% of the value of the system, replacement is generally the better option. This is particularly relevant for systems that are over 10 to 12 years old.
Efficiency ratings, measured in SEER (Seasonal Energy Efficiency Ratio), have improved significantly over the last decade. A unit installed 15 years ago likely has a SEER rating of 10 or 12. Modern standards require a minimum of SEER 14 or 15 in Kentucky, with high-efficiency units reaching SEER 20 or higher.

The difference between a quick fix and a reliable repair lies in the technical expertise of the provider. Modern HVAC systems utilize complex electronics, communicating thermostats, and variable-speed motors. A technician must be proficient in reading wiring diagrams, understanding thermodynamics, and utilizing digital gauges to ensure precise operation.
Generic repairs often overlook the systemic issues that caused the breakdown. For example, simply adding refrigerant to a leaking system without finding the leak is a violation of EPA regulations and a waste of money. A qualified technician uses electronic leak detectors to locate the source of the problem and repair it properly.
Furthermore, proper airflow is critical. A system that is low on charge or has a dirty filter will freeze up. A technician who understands the relationship between static pressure, airflow, and refrigerant state can diagnose issues that others might miss. This level of depth ensures that when the repair is finished, the system runs at its peak efficiency, prolonging its life and lowering your utility costs.
